Output 8b6266857fc875e3409eb70bf03c839ffe0b8ddd3268d81fbae49050eabced03:0

value
363897
script pubkey
OP_0 OP_PUSHBYTES_20 8f31042c351037fb26b7120cc95d60e107bd3ee5
address
bc1q3ucsgtp4zqmlkf4hzgxvjhtquyrm60h9vt9wqp
transaction
8b6266857fc875e3409eb70bf03c839ffe0b8ddd3268d81fbae49050eabced03
spent
true